Keros Therapeutics to receive $20 million Takeda milestone payment for elritercept Phase 3 dosing
I'm LongbridgeAI, I can summarize articles.Keros Therapeutics will receive a $20 million milestone payment from Takeda for elritercept's Phase 3 first-patient dosing. This payment is part of the January 16, 2025 global license agreement. Keros plans to distribute 25% of the net proceeds to stockholders.
- Keros Therapeutics will receive a USD 20 million development milestone payment from Takeda tied to elritercept’s Phase 3 ELRiSE MDS first-patient dosing. * The milestone falls under the January 16, 2025 global license covering development, manufacturing, commercialization outside mainland China, Hong Kong, Macau. * Keros expects to distribute 25% of the net cash proceeds from the payment to stockholders.
